patiodoorscreens in Chesapeake, VA

  1. Binswanger Glass Co 104 S Church St SmithfieldVA23430 (757) 356-0255 24.1 mi
  2. Screen Makers LLC
    200 Commerce Cir Ste M YorktownVA23693 (757) 223-1523 25.0 mi